Netgear Router can be configured in two modes i.e. router mode and access mode. Router mode is the normal mode which allows a router to use all its features whereas access mode is bridge mode which resists a router to use all its available features. Access mode is configured when there are multiple routers at your place and while configuration router detects another default gateway. If you have a single router at your place, always configure it in router mode. The Router mode allows you to use additional features such as PPPoE, DHCP, Inter-VLAN, VLAN Routing etc.
